Artwork history & notes
Provenance
Dyson Perrins Museum Trust (stamp). R.W. Burns (bookplate). David H. McDonnell, Arlington, VA; gift to NGA, 2015.

Watermarks
Partial watermark visible. Two lines of block letter text [J...AUVERGNE...] with castle or turret in first line. Likely #515 in W.A. Churchill's Watermarks in Paper [J DUPUY MOYEN / AUVERGNE 1742]. Mark appears throughout the book but is not in every sheet.
